Obamacons Come Lately

One thing to keep in mind regarding the late break toward Obama among moderate/liberal Republicans is that there's a decent chance, in order to create the appearance that he's interested in bipartisanship, a President Obama would make a few token Republican appointments. So it doesn't surprise me that some of these wobbly Republicans would defect in the closing stages of the campaign given that Obama is the overwhelming favorite and they'd like to get on his good side. I'd take them more seriously were they to have endorsed Obama, say, six weeks ago, when there were serious doubts about his chances.
